Create, Reset, or Change a Counter
Use the Counter window (accessed from within the Counter Manager) to create, reset, or change a Counter. When creating a Counter, define the following:
- Name and description
- Initial value
- Increment
- Reset options (value, frequency, and timeframe) (optional): Schedule a reset (ex: Reset every month).
- Change value (optional): Defines a manual, one-time Counter value change (ex: Change record IDs to start at 100,000 when migrating from a test to a production system). This reset occurs as soon as the Blueprint is published and is a one-time only reset.

- Define the initial value and increment:
- Initial Value: Specify the number to use as the starting value (ex: 1).
- Increment: Specify the number by which to increase the Counter each time it increments (ex: 1).
- (Optional) Define Counter reset options (Reset Counter section):
- Select the Reset Value check box.
- Reset value: Specify the new value.
- Frequency: Select a reset frequency from the following:
Note: The Counter is checked for reset only when it is requested. The reset occurs (1) second into the new day/week/month/year/etc.
- Daily: Resets each day.
- End of Month: Resets on the last day of each month.
- Hourly: Resets at the beginning of each hour.
- Weekly: Resets every week on a specified day of the week (Monday-Sunday).
- Monthly: Resets every month on a specified day (1-31). Select the day in the Day of Month drop-down.

- (Optional) Define a manual, one-time Counter value change:
Note: This reset occurs as soon as the Blueprint is published, and is a one-time only reset.
- Select the Change Counter Value check box.
- Specify the value to which you want to manually reset the Counter (ex: 100,000).
